Napa Valley, CA
Napa Valley in Northern California is know world wide for the premium wines produced there. But for many others the 24 mile long valley an hour north of San Francisco is treasured for the seasonal beauty it shows off each year. As often as you will see visitors looking for the next winery, you will see photographers seeking out the next great photo perspective.
